A chunky, all-caps-friendly pixel display face with heavy, compact letterforms built from coarse bitmap steps. The outlines are intentionally rough and uneven, with jagged edges and small notches that create a distressed, ink-stamped feel rather than clean 8-bit geometry. Curves (C, G, O, S) read as faceted arcs, while straight strokes stay thick and blocky; counters are small and often slightly irregular. Spacing is visually tight and rhythm is bouncy due to uneven edge texture and subtly inconsistent sidebearings.

Best suited to display settings where a bold bitmap look is desirable: game UI headers, arcade-inspired titles, posters, flyers, and merch-style graphics. It can work in short bursts for packaging or social graphics where texture and impact matter more than long-form legibility.

The font projects a gritty retro arcade tone—part classic bitmap, part worn print. Its rough pixel contouring adds attitude and a DIY edge, making it feel energetic, playful, and a little chaotic.

The design appears intended to blend classic pixel typography with a distressed, worn edge, delivering a high-impact bitmap voice that feels printed, scuffed, and energetic rather than clinically grid-perfect.

In running text the heavy weight and distressed pixel perimeter create strong color and noticeable texture, which can reduce clarity at smaller sizes. The numerals are bold and compact, matching the same rugged, stepped construction.
